Bacteria Sanitizing
Bacteria colonization in ductwork often follows the same moisture pathways as mold, but the health implications differ. Where mold triggers allergic and respiratory responses, bacterial contamination—particularly Legionella in poorly maintained systems—poses direct infection risk. Berea’s older homes with basement furnaces and humid crawlspace connections are particularly vulnerable. Our bacteria sanitizing uses hospital-grade disinfectants applied as fine mist to coat all interior duct surfaces, followed by dwell time verification and air sampling where health concerns warrant it. Odor Removal
Persistent HVAC odors in Berea homes usually trace to one of three sources: mold or bacterial biofilm in the ductwork, dead organic matter in inaccessible sections, or chemical absorption into old duct lining material. Standard air fresheners and vent clips make it worse by adding volatile compounds to an already overloaded system. Our odor removal process identifies the source through inspection camera work and moisture mapping, then applies targeted treatment rather than masking agents. UV Light Installation
UV-C light at 254 nanometers destroys mold, bacteria, and virus DNA at the cellular level. For Berea’s moisture-prone steel duct systems, UV installation at the evaporator coil and supply plenum provides continuous protection between professional cleanings. We specify Aprilaire and Honeywell UV systems—brands with documented kill rates and proper safety shielding, not the unverified imports flooding online marketplaces. Installation takes 2–3 hours in most Berea homes, with electrical connection to the furnace control board for automatic operation. The lamps require annual replacement, and we stock the correct bulbs for systems we install. Clean ducts are only part of the picture; UV light keeps them clean.

Common Air Quality & Sanitizing Problems We See in Berea Homes
- Rust-trapped moisture in steel ductwork. Berea’s pre-1950 housing stock often contains original galvanized steel ducts that have developed internal rust scaling over decades. Those flakes hold moisture against the metal, creating perpetual humid zones where mold colonizes within 48 hours of any humidity spike. Standard cleaning doesn’t reach the pitting; targeted sanitizing with rust-inhibiting treatment does.
- Unfiltered crawlspace air infiltration. In Berea’s historic district and surrounding neighborhoods, improperly sealed duct joints pull air from dirt-floored crawlspaces directly into living spaces. That air carries mold spores, rodent droppings, and soil bacteria. We identify these leaks with pressure testing and seal them as part of comprehensive sanitizing, not as an upsell.
- DIY bleach damage. Homeowners attempting self-sanitizing with bleach-based sprays often damage duct linings and leave chloramine residues that corrode metal and irritate lungs. We’ve restored systems in Berea where DIY attempts made the contamination worse by driving moisture deeper into porous materials. Professional application with proper extraction equipment avoids this cascade.
- Humidity cycling from Lake Erie influence. Berea’s proximity to Lake Erie means higher baseline humidity than inland Ohio cities, particularly during spring and fall when HVAC systems aren’t running continuously. That intermittent operation allows condensation to form in ductwork without adequate drying cycles. We size UV and dehumidification solutions to this specific regional climate pattern.
Pricing for Air Quality & Sanitizing in Berea, OH
Here’s what Air Quality & Sanitizing costs in the Berea market:
| Service |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Mold treatment (localized, single zone) | $275–$425 |
| Whole-home bacteria sanitizing | $350–$550 |
| Odor removal with source treatment | $300–$500 |
| UV light installation (single lamp) | $450–$650 |
| Air purifier install (whole-house media) | $650–$1,200 |
| Allergen reduction package | $400–$600 |
Several factors push pricing within these ranges. System size and duct accessibility matter—Berea’s older homes with basement furnaces and cramped crawlspaces take longer to access properly. Severity of contamination determines antimicrobial volume and HEPA runtime. And combined services (sanitizing plus UV installation, for example) bundle at reduced rates versus separate visits.
